We are looking for a Program Manager to support day-to-day research operations, program execution, and scientific administration within the Division of Preclinical Innovation (DPI). This position is a full-time position located in Rockville, MD.
  • Provide operational oversight and tracking of DPI research projects, including:
  • Monthly status and budget reporting
  • Meeting-minute documentation
  • Presentation summary updates to internal and external stakeholders
  • Lead the compilation, analysis, and organization of scientific and program data, including data analysis support.
  • Develop internal and external communications such as reports, summaries, emails, and website content.
  • Develop periodic and special reports, procedures, and reference materials using internal and external information sources.
  • Attend and participate in multi-disciplinary research team meetings and functions.
  • Prepare briefing materials and summaries for meetings, workshops, and conferences.
  • Take, compile, organize, and edit comprehensive meeting notes and reports.
  • Plan, organize, and support technical meetings and consultations to advance scientific research initiatives.
  • Review short- and long-range planning proposals to ensure alignment with organizational goals.
  • Collaborate with staff to plan and implement project-based activities, including:
  • Workshop planning
  • Resource evaluation
  • Communication strategy development
  • Report writing and editing
What You Will Need:
  • Bachelor's degree.
  • A minimum of FIVE (5) years of experience in extensive administrative, program, and project support experience.
  • Experience supporting operational workflows such as purchasing, communications coordination, documentation compliance, and audit readiness.
  • Demonstrated program management and strategic operational leadership, including:
  • Cross-functional coordination
  • Timeline oversight
  • SOP development
  • Process improvement execution
  • Experience developing SOPs, communication resources, leadership briefings, and reports.
  • Proven stakeholder engagement and executive support experience.
  • Advanced documentation, presentation, and writing skills, including technical and executive communications.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office Suite, Atlassian tools, Adobe tools, and/or federal administrative systems.
  • Ability to thrive in fast-paced environments, manage multiple priorities, and maintain attention to detail and compliance.
  • Strong collaboration, engagement, and professional communication skills across internal and external stakeholders.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ain a Federal or DoD "public trust"; candidates must receive approved adjudication prior to onboarding with Guidehouse.
Candidates with an active public trust or suitability are preferred.
What Would Be Nice To Have:
  • Experience supporting scientific or research-focused programs.
  • Familiarity with federal research environments or Division of Preclinical Innovation (DPI)-type organizations.
  • Experience supporting multi-disciplinary research teams and scientific coordination efforts.
The annual salary range for this position is $65,000.00-$108,000.00. Compensation decisions depend on a wide range of factors, including but not limited to skill sets, experience and training, security clearances, licensure and certifications, and other business and organizational needs.
